Sod establishes itself even more promptly than seeded lawns. As soon as installed, the sod's origins begin to integrate with the underlying soil within days and are generally well-rooted within 2 to 3 weeks (https://www.manta.com/ic/m1xgy2n/ca/sodscape-solutions). This quick facility offers several benefits, consisting of: Dirt Stabilization: Sod serves as a safety barrier for the soil, reducing the danger of erosion brought on by wind or waterDecreased Weed Development: Since sod provides full protection from the begin, it leaves little room for weeds to settle. In contrast, seeded lawns often need continuous weed control during their facility stage. The thick origin structure of sod enhances the soil, preventing compaction and boosting its total wellness.
One more compelling reason to select turf is its lower maintenance needs, particularly during the first phases. While seeded yards demand substantial treatment, including regular watering, fertilizing, and monitoring for weed growth, turf calls for less effort to develop. Sod just needs constant watering throughout the very first couple of weeks after setup to help the origins hold.

The yard is usually thick and consistent, with healthy and balanced, environment-friendly blades. The roots are securely linked with the dirt layer beneath, enabling the turf to take origin swiftly when positioned on a new surface area. Many thanks to this strong origin network, the sod is versatile and can be quickly taken care of throughout installation.

The turf's dirt stays connected to the roots, making sure stability during transportation and setup. This layer is usually not thick, however it is sufficient to allow the plant to root rapidly in its new area. As soon as the yard gets to maturity, it is reduced right into rolls or squares and transferred to the customer's selected area.

Bermuda can spread quickly, and what's genuinely interesting about it is its drought tolerance. It reveals outstanding versatility, flawlessly enduring severe warmth and cool, unlike numerous other types of grass that battle to stand up to such problems. Its blades are a rich dark green and softer to the touch than numerous various other yards.
Grass disease troubles can demand focus and financial investment, but Zoysia resists climate challenges and the most usual grass illness. When a grass requires to be swiftly developed, laying sod is the best option, as bare dirt ends up being a grass in simply a few hours and is functional after 15-20 days.
